GU-68A

TRIODE

The GU-68A triode is used for power amplification at up to 30 MHz in stationary RF transmitters.

GENERAL
Cathode: directly heated, carbonized thoriated tungsten.
Envelope: metal-ceramic.
Cooling: forced (water for anode, air for stem).
Height: at most 530 mm.
Diameter: at most 215 mm.
Mass: at most 24 kg.

OPERATING ENVIRONMENTAL CONDITIONS
Ambient temperature, °C -10 to +55
Relative humidity at up to +25 °C, % 98

BASIC DATA
Electrical Parameters
Filament voltage, V 20
Filament current, A 300-330
Mutual conductance (at anode voltage 1 kV, anode currents 10 and 14 A), mA/V 115-145
Gain coefficient (at anode voltage 1 and 2 kV, anode current 10 A) 30-38
Anode current (at anode voltage 0.3 kV, grid voltage 100 V), A, at least 8
Negative cutoff voltage (at anode voltage 10 kV, anode current 0.1 A), absolute value, V, at most 400
Interelectrode capacitance, pF:
input, at most 300
output, at most 6
transfer, at most 105

Limit Operating Values
Filament voltage (AC or DC), V 19-21
Anode voltage (DC), kV 12
Cutoff voltage, absolute value, kV 1.5
Filament starting current, A 450
Dissipation, kW:
anode 130
grid 2.3
Operating frequency, MHz 30
Temperature at stem and metal-to-ceramic seals, °C 175
